- 1、本文档共3页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于J2EE的装备生产计划管理系统的设计与实现
第 2期 有色金属加工 61
统平台上 ,通过分布式技术实现异构平台之间对象的 以用 Java代码创造 的对象进行打包 ,并且可 以通过 内
相互通信 ,能极大地提高系统的可扩展性 。 部的JSP页面、Servlet、其他 JavaBean、applet程序或者
通过采用模 型一视图 一控制器 (MVC)设计模式 , 应用来使用这些对象。
可以很容易改变应用程序的数据层和业务规则 ,提高 ④ JavaScript
重用性和适用性 ,方便快速部署和维护 ,有利于软件 JavaScript是一种基于对象和事件驱动并具有相
工程化管理… , 对安全性的客户端脚本语言。和 JSP配合可 以实现
2.3 技术应用 表单验证、获取控件焦点、触发指定行为等客户端操
本系统使 用 J2EE开发平 台,使 用 了开 源 的 作 ,可以减少服务器资源 的无谓损耗 ,同时使页面更
Eclipse 作 为 开 发 工 具 ,使 用 了 JSP、Servlet、 具客户端实时交互性 ,对客户端与服务端进行逻辑上
JavaBean,以及 JavaScript等相关技术 ,来实现 MVC模 的分离。
式 ,如图2所示 。
3 系统实现
臣 ]__丁_曰 — 田 3.1 功能划分
JSP : Scrvlets : JavaBeans 通过与具体 的表格编制 、审批和使用人员交流 ,
: : Datahage
整理出一些有代表性的进行功能开发 ,并作为样板功
图 2 映射到 MVC模式的 J2EE组件 能模块作为 日后快速开发之用。
① 运行控制计划模块
① JSP(JavaServerPages) 该模块主要是对整个项 目的主要计划节点进行
JSP技术使用 Java编程语 言编写类 XML的 tags 总控管理 ,并依此制定各部 门的二级计划 ,该计划经
和 scriptlets,来封装产生动态 网页 的处理逻辑。网页 由两级审核生效 ,并可以根据权限要求 ,由相关参与
还能通过 tags和 scriptlets访 问存在于服务端 的资源 人员进行浏览和下载等 ,是系统主要 的参照模块。
的应用逻辑 。JSP将 网页逻辑与 网页设计和显示分 ② 生产执行计划模块
离 ,支持可重用 的基于组件 的设计 ,使基于 Web的应 该模块主要是对专业科室的设计计划 ,采购部 门
用程序的开发变得迅速和容易。 的采购计划 ,质监部门的验收计划等二级计划进行分
可用一种简单易懂 的等式表示为 :HTML +Java 别管理 ,有相关人员进行编制、审核和审批生效 ,根据
= JSP。由于 JSP页面 的内置脚本语言是基于 Java 公司作业管理规定 ,由相关人 员进 行浏览 、填报 、下
的,而 且 所 有 的 JSP 页 面 都 被 编 译 成 为 Java 载等。
Servlets ,所 以JSP页面具有 Java技术 的所有好 处, ③ 活动产值计划模块
包括健壮的存储 管理和安全性 。作为 Java平 台的一 该模块主要是对公司全员按计划执行的活动进
部分 ,JSP拥有 Java编程语言 “一次编写 ,各处运行 ” 行产值结算和统计管理,体现 了对计划执行情况 的考
的特点。 核 ,包括进度和质量两个方面 。
② Servlet
文档评论(0)